Exterior House Painting in Longmont, CO
Exterior house painting services involve applying fresh coats of paint to the exterior surfaces of residential properties, including walls, siding, trim, and other architectural features. These projects often encompass repainting or touch-ups for homes of all sizes, as well as new construction or remodeling projects where a durable, attractive finish is desired. Homeowners typically seek this service to enhance curb appeal, protect the structure from weather elements, and maintain the property's value over time.
Before requesting exterior house painting,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including surface preparation, type of paint used, and any necessary repairs to damaged siding or trim. It’s also important to consider factors like the condition of existing paint, the best time of year for painting in the local climate, and whether any additional services such as power washing are recommended to ensure a long-lasting, high-quality finish.

Exterior House Painting Questions
What types of exterior surfaces can be painted? Exterior house painting typically includes siding, stucco, brick, wood, and trim components to enhance appearance and protection.
Is pressure washing necessary before painting? Yes, pressure washing removes dirt, mold, and loose paint, ensuring proper adhesion and a smooth finish.
What finishes are available for exterior painting? Common finishes include matte,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ss, each offering different levels of sheen and durability.
How often should exterior paint be refreshed? Exterior paint generally requires repainting every 5 to 10 years, depending on climate, surface material, and paint quality.
